Is Coaldale borough (Bedford County), PA a Good Place to Live?

Coaldale borough (Bedford County) is a small town of 85 in Pennsylvania, with a median household income of $33,750 and a 30.0% unemployment rate. Its cost of living index is 85 (US average = 100), which is 15% below the national average.

Weather & Climate

Coaldale borough (Bedford County) sees average highs of 35.5°F in January and 82.9°F in July, with 41.1 inches of annual precipitation and 22.8 inches of snow per year.
